Crypto Gambling
The debate on cryptocurrency often likens it to gambling, with and discussing its speculative nature. Marques argues that investing in crypto, especially beyond Bitcoin, resembles gambling due to the lack of tangible value or utility, unlike traditional stocks where company performance can be evaluated 1. Andrew shares a similar sentiment, noting that the majority of crypto discussions focus on speculative gains rather than practical applications 2.

Crypto Controversies
The cryptocurrency landscape is marred by controversies, including frequent scams and the stigma attached to digital assets. Andrew points out the prevalence of rug pull schemes that tarnish the reputation of crypto, making it difficult to shake off its negative image 3. Marques acknowledges the potential of blockchain technology for practical uses, such as NFTs for art crediting and digital deeds, but remains skeptical about its widespread adoption.

5G Critique
The critique of 5G technology centers on its underwhelming performance compared to expectations. Marques and Andrew express disappointment, noting that while 5G is available in some urban areas, its benefits are limited and often not worth the cost 4. They argue that the technology has not delivered significant improvements over previous generations, with many users experiencing increased costs and reduced battery life without substantial speed gains.
